import { SEARCH_CONTEXT_MAX_QUERY_CHARACTERS, SEARCH_MAX_RESULT_COUNT, SEARCH_MIN_RESULT_COUNT, SEARCH_WEB_MAX_QUERY_CHARACTERS, } from "./limits"; import { normalizeText, requestJson } from "./provider"; export type Provider = "brave"; export type Freshness = "day" | "week" | "month" | "year"; export type SafesearchMode = "off" | "moderate" | "strict"; export type SearchMode = "web" | "context"; export type ResultQuality = "high" | "medium" | "low"; export interface SearchResult { title: string; url: string; snippet: string; /** Honest-evidence hint about how useful the result is likely to be as a citation. */ quality: ResultQuality; } interface BraveWebResult { title?: string; url?: string; description?: string; extra_snippets?: string[]; } interface BraveWebResponse { web?: { results?: BraveWebResult[] }; } interface BraveSnippet { caption?: string; table?: Array>; } interface BraveContextResult { title?: string; url?: string; snippets?: string[]; } interface BraveContextResponse { grounding?: { generic?: BraveContextResult[] }; } /** Web-mode-only search options that the context endpoint does not support. */ export interface WebSearchExtras { country?: string; safesearch?: SafesearchMode; extraSnippets?: boolean; } /** * Classifies a search result by how much usable, sourced information it carries. * * @param result - The result title and snippet to assess * @returns A coarse quality hint for weighting citations */ export function classifyResultQuality(result: { title: string; snippet: string }): ResultQuality { if (!result.title && !result.snippet) return "low"; if (result.snippet.length >= 80) return "high"; if (result.title || result.snippet) return "medium"; return "low"; } const BRAVE_MAX_CONTEXT_TOKENS = 2_048; const BRAVE_MAX_SNIPPETS = 15; const BRAVE_MAX_TOKENS_PER_URL = 1_024; const BRAVE_MAX_SNIPPETS_PER_URL = 3; const BRAVE_MAX_EXTRA_SNIPPETS = 5; /** * Validates a search query and requested result count against the provider limits. * * @param query - The search query to validate * @param count - The requested number of results * @param mode - The search mode whose query limit applies * @throws If the query exceeds the mode limit or the result count is outside the allowed range */ export function validateProviderRequest( query: string, count: number, mode: SearchMode, extras?: WebSearchExtras, ): void { if ( mode === "context" && (extras?.country !== undefined || extras?.safesearch !== undefined || extras?.extraSnippets !== undefined) ) { throw new Error( "The country, safesearch, and extraSnippets options are only supported in web mode.", ); } const maximumQueryCharacters = mode === "context" ? SEARCH_CONTEXT_MAX_QUERY_CHARACTERS : SEARCH_WEB_MAX_QUERY_CHARACTERS; if (query.length > maximumQueryCharacters) { throw new Error(`Search queries cannot exceed ${maximumQueryCharacters} characters.`); } if ( !Number.isInteger(count) || count < SEARCH_MIN_RESULT_COUNT || count > SEARCH_MAX_RESULT_COUNT ) { throw new Error( `Search result count must be an integer between ${SEARCH_MIN_RESULT_COUNT} and ${SEARCH_MAX_RESULT_COUNT}.`, ); } } /** * Normalizes an HTTP or HTTPS URL and limits the result to 2,048 characters. * * @param value - The URL text to normalize * @returns The normalized URL, or an empty string for invalid values or unsupported protocols */ function normalizeUrl(value: string): string { try { const url = new URL(value); return url.protocol === "http:" || url.protocol === "https:" ? url.toString().slice(0, 2048) : ""; } catch { return ""; } } function escapeMarkdownLinkText(value: string): string { return value.replace(/([\\[\]])/g, "\\$1"); } function escapeMarkdownCell(value: string): string { return value.replace(/\\/g, "\\\\").replace(/\|/g, "\\|").replace(/\r?\n/g, "
"); } function structuredSnippetToMarkdown(value: BraveSnippet): string | undefined { const table = value.table; if (!table || table.length === 0) return undefined; const rows = table.filter(Boolean); const headers = [...new Set(rows.flatMap((row) => Object.keys(row)))]; if (headers.length === 0) return undefined; const caption = value.caption ? `**${escapeMarkdownLinkText(value.caption)}**\n\n` : ""; const header = `| ${headers.map(escapeMarkdownCell).join(" | ")} |`; const separator = `| ${headers.map(() => "---").join(" | ")} |`; const body = rows .map((row) => `| ${headers.map((key) => escapeMarkdownCell(String(row[key]))).join(" | ")} |`) .join("\n"); return `${caption}${header}\n${separator}\n${body}`; } function braveSnippetToMarkdown(value: string): string { try { const snippet = value.trim(); if (!snippet) return ""; const parsed: BraveSnippet = JSON.parse(snippet); const rendered = structuredSnippetToMarkdown(parsed); if (rendered !== undefined) return rendered.slice(0, 8000); return `\`\`\`json\n${JSON.stringify(parsed, null, 2)}\n\`\`\``.slice(0, 8000); } catch { return String(value) .replace(/\r\n/g, "\n") .replace(/\n{4,}/g, "\n\n\n") .slice(0, 8000); } } /** * Searches the Brave web index for matching results. * * @param query - The search query * @param count - The requested number of results * @param apiKey - The resolved Brave subscription token (never logged or echoed) * @param extras - Optional web-mode filters: country, safesearch level, extra snippets * @returns Normalized web search results */ export async function searchBraveWeb( query: string, count: number, freshness: Freshness | undefined, language: string | undefined, signal: AbortSignal | undefined, apiKey: string, extras: WebSearchExtras = {}, ): Promise { validateProviderRequest(query, count, "web"); const url = new URL("https://api.search.brave.com/res/v1/web/search"); url.searchParams.set("q", query); url.searchParams.set("count", String(count)); url.searchParams.set("safesearch", extras.safesearch ?? "moderate"); url.searchParams.set("text_decorations", "false"); if (language) url.searchParams.set("search_lang", language); if (extras.country) url.searchParams.set("country", extras.country); if (extras.extraSnippets) url.searchParams.set("extra_snippets", "true"); if (freshness) url.searchParams.set( "freshness", { day: "pd", week: "pw", month: "pm", year: "py" }[freshness], ); const data = await requestJson( url, { headers: { Accept: "application/json", "X-Subscription-Token": apiKey, }, }, signal, ); return (data.web?.results ?? []).map((item) => { const title = normalizeText(item.title ?? "", 300); let snippet = normalizeText(item.description ?? "", 600); if (extras.extraSnippets && item.extra_snippets?.length) { const additional = item.extra_snippets .slice(0, BRAVE_MAX_EXTRA_SNIPPETS) .map((value) => normalizeText(value ?? "", 300)) .filter(Boolean); if (additional.length) { snippet = normalizeText([snippet, ...additional].filter(Boolean).join("\n\n"), 2000); } } return { title, url: normalizeUrl(item.url ?? ""), snippet, quality: classifyResultQuality({ title, snippet }), }; }); } /** * Searches Brave's context API and maps grounding results to normalized search results. * * @param apiKey - The resolved Brave subscription token (never logged or echoed) * @returns Search results containing normalized titles and URLs with deduplicated Markdown snippets. */ export async function searchBraveContext( query: string, count: number, freshness: Freshness | undefined, language: string | undefined, signal: AbortSignal | undefined, apiKey: string, ): Promise { validateProviderRequest(query, count, "context"); const url = new URL("https://api.search.brave.com/res/v1/llm/context"); url.searchParams.set("q", query); url.searchParams.set("count", String(count)); url.searchParams.set("maximum_number_of_urls", String(count)); url.searchParams.set("maximum_number_of_tokens", String(BRAVE_MAX_CONTEXT_TOKENS)); url.searchParams.set("maximum_number_of_snippets", String(BRAVE_MAX_SNIPPETS)); url.searchParams.set("maximum_number_of_tokens_per_url", String(BRAVE_MAX_TOKENS_PER_URL)); url.searchParams.set("maximum_number_of_snippets_per_url", String(BRAVE_MAX_SNIPPETS_PER_URL)); url.searchParams.set("context_threshold_mode", "strict"); if (language) url.searchParams.set("search_lang", language); if (freshness) url.searchParams.set( "freshness", { day: "pd", week: "pw", month: "pm", year: "py" }[freshness], ); const data = await requestJson( url, { headers: { Accept: "application/json", "X-Subscription-Token": apiKey, }, }, signal, ); return (data.grounding?.generic ?? []).map((item) => { const snippets = [ ...new Set((item.snippets ?? []).map(braveSnippetToMarkdown).filter(Boolean)), ]; const title = normalizeText(item.title ?? "", 300); const snippet = snippets.slice(0, BRAVE_MAX_SNIPPETS_PER_URL).join("\n\n"); return { title, url: normalizeUrl(item.url ?? ""), snippet, quality: classifyResultQuality({ title, snippet }), }; }); }
